作 者:谭禄宾[1] 张培江[2] 付永彩[1] 刘凤霞[1] 王象坤[1] 孙传清[1]
机构地区:[1]中国农业大学植物遗传育种系 [2]安徽省农业科学院水稻所,合肥230031
出 处:《Acta Genetica Sinica》2004年第10期1123-1128,共6页
基 金:国家自然科学基金资助项目 (编号 :3 0 2 70 80 3 )~~
摘 要:以云南元江普通野生稻为供体亲本 ,在特青的遗传背景下构建了一套BC3 高代回交群体。利用 117个SSR标记分析 383个BC3 F2 株系的基因型 ,采用单标记分析法对控制元江普野株高和抽穗期的QTL进行分析。在北京和合肥两个地点试验结果表明 ,控制株高的QTL分布在第 1染色体上 ,在RM 10 4附近有一个QTL ,与sd 1位置相当 ,其对表现型变异的贡献率在两个地点分别为 2 7%和 2 8% ,其加性效应值分别为 2 6 2 4cm和 2 6 2 8cm,来自野生稻的等位基因显著提高回交群体的株高 ;在第 1、3、7、8、11染色体共检测到 6个控制抽穗期QTL ,其中第 8染色体RM 2 5附近控制抽穗期的QTL在两个地点的贡献率分别为 13%和 15 % ,加性效应值为 4 6 0d和 3 6 5d 。An advanced backcross strategy was used to identify quantitative trait loci (QTLs) associated with plant height and days to heading in the BC_3F_2 population derived from an accession of common wild rice (Oryza rufipogon Griff.) from Yuanjiang in Yunnan Province of China,as the donor,and an elite Indica cultivar 'Teqing',as the recipient.Based on analyses of 116 SSR markers distributed throughout the rice genome and by (using) single-point analysis,four putative QTLs derived from O.rufipogon were detected for plant height on chromosome 1,and 6 QTLs for days to heading on chromosome 1,3,7,8 and 11.All Alleles of QTLs for plant height from O.rufipogon could increase plant height of the backcross population.One QTL near RM104 on chromosome 1,explaining 27% and 28% of phenotypic variance and additive value reached 26.24 cm and 26.28 cm respectively in Beijing and Hefei,was detected.The location of this QTL is corresponding to sd-1.One QTL near the marker RM25 on chromosome 1,explaining 13% and 15% of phenotypic variance was identified.The additive value of this QTL reached 4.60 days and 3.65 days respectively in Beijing and Hefei,and the allele from (O.rufipogon could) delay the backcross population's days to heading.
